Austria

1. There once was a village in Austria called F**king, but they later changed their name to Fugging.

2. Red Bull was made in Austria.

3. Around 60% of Austria's land is covered by the Alps.

4. The world's oldest zoo is in Austria, being founded in 1752.

Bolivia

1. The world's largest salt desert exists in Bolivia, called Salar de Uyuni.

2. Even though Bolivia is landlocked, they have a navy of around 5,000 men.

3. Bolivia has 2 capitals: Sucre and La Paz.

4. Speaking of capitals, La Paz is the world's highest capital, being 3,631 meters (or 11,913 ft) above sea level.
